oust
//aʊst//
Verb
oustInfinitive
oustPresent tense
oustedPast tense
oustedPast participle
oustingPresent participle
oustsThird-person singular
1
To drive out or expel someone from a position or place, especially by force or authority.
The board voted to oust the CEO after the scandal.
2
To remove someone from power, office, or a position of authority.
